Recycling uses safe and environmentally-friendly processes to reuse materials once they are thrown away. What is the definition of recyclable? When a wrapper, box or container is called recyclable, it means it can be recycled. But municipalities don't always accept everything labeled "recyclable"...

national culture concerns the beliefs and principles that are shared by a group of people, guiding their behavior, decisions and interactions. It is frequently analyzed along four main dimensions: individualism, power distance, masculinity and uncertainty avoidance. In individualistic countries, people ten...

In many countries of the world people do what is called house sitting. It means that if owners of the house are going away, they want someone to come into their home and look after the house and maybe pets while they are away.
